BOURBONNAIS, IL – What if your high school sports were covered by professional broadcasters, every day? Before Anything Else, Bring Entertainment to All.

That’s BAEBETA’s motto, a Kickstarter that launched this week by Social Snowball LLC. The app planned as an iPhone and Android release promises to connect a variety of different phones to offer up an HQ, low-cost broadcasting option to cover a variety of events, including high school football games, local orchestras, and more from a variety of angles, in real-time.

The platform works like this.

You sign up, connect with friends, or create a crew, and launch your broadcast, which you will be able to swap out alternative angles from a variety of friends and devices around you via Bluetooth, WiFi, and LTE devices. Which means you can connect a variety of devices, like an iPhone and GoPro, to swap out live views in real-time at local events, like an actual TV Broadcast.

Social Snowball says BAEBETA would be limited to iPhone X and above along with devices with at least a 12mp camera to ensure quality broadcasts.

The Kickstarter ends on Thanksgiving.
